Olive gardens of 500 hectares will be planted in Georgia by the end of 2011, Business Georgia reports.
The minister of agriculture of Georgia Bakur Kvezereli stated that it will enable the export of the product.
He added that Georgia has big potential in the sphere of olive production. Either Turkish or Israeli investors are interested in oil-gardening.
Last year Jeolive company stated its interest in oil-gardening in Georgia. It has already invested about $800 000 in agriculture of the country.
